Keto Flu

Have you had “keto flu”? I experienced it when I first set out on a ketogenic journey. I also lacked a ton of simple education in regards to navigating the adaptation process and how to avoid or lessen the effects of the keto flu.

Electrolytes, specifically sodium, can have a massive positive effect on how we feel and function even if we’re not following a ketogenic diet and lifestyle.

Brands like @realsaltketo and @drinklmnt are my choices of getting in extra sodium in my day. I have zero affiliation with them and purchase their products myself because @jciake and I believe in consuming the best quality foods and supplements.

On the note of quality supplements, another tool you can add to the keto arsenal to avoid anything but optimal levels of brian performance is exogenous ketones.

@justpruvit makes the only bio-available, naturally fermented, and free-acid forms of exogenous (external) ketones. If you choose the salt (powder) form, you’ll get the added benefits of sodium along with the ketones.

Exogenous ketones help keto newcomers to adapt by increasing/multiplying “MCT transporters”, which are basically tunnels shuffling ketones from our blood to our cells for energy.

Josh Perry is a former professional BMX athlete, motivational speaker, and certified holistic health coach who is fighting 4 brain tumors. Josh suffered a head injury in 2010 that led to an MRI, revealing an 8cm long/2cm wide/2 cm deep meningioma brain tumor. After a 6 hour brain surgery, 75 staples, and a16 stitches later, Josh returned to professional level BMX competition.

2 years later 2 tumors grew back and Josh used Gamma Knife Radiotherapy to shrink them. 5 years after that, 2 new tumors popped up, leaving him with 4 today, but after implementing a ketogenic diet, Josh’s 1 and 2 year MRI’s showed no progression of the 4 tumors in his skull.

Josh launched a health coaching business to inspire and help others to improve their brain health so they can transform into the most successful versions of themselves. Josh now travels the world to speak and is a soon to be author.
